What Freedom Means to a Shelter Cat

Freedom: Seen through the eyes of a shelter animal...

At the Wayne Township Animal Shelter, we are fortunate to have a room that we call the "free roaming cat room."  This special room is a chance for a few of our furry friends to experience freedom for a while outside of their cages. 

It's amazing how happy our cats are just being in this small and simple room. Even though it's not much bigger than most people's bathrooms, it means the world to them.  They are able to stretch their legs, socialize, lounge, walk around, and more importantly, just simply be a cat. 

These cats usually spend their hours bored and lonely in a shelter cage.  They watch the door closely each time it opens, hoping someone gives them a chance and a forever home.  Some have been waiting a very long time for no good reason.  They are repeatedly overlooked with no choice but to continue to wait in their cages.

They get a small taste of freedom that our "free roaming cat room" allows, but it breaks my heart to see them so happy with this temporary opportunity.  It makes me sad because they don't even realize what true freedom is.  

Some cats that are born in the shelter don't know how much better it can get in a big house where they are free to roam all the time, and have a loving owner to cuddle with too.  They just appreciate the simple things in this room and accept their fate and continue to wait patiently.
